Rating Rationale

­Acuité has reaffirmed the long-term rating of ‘ACUITE BB’ (read as ACUITE double B) on the Rs. 10.42 Cr. bank facilities of USM Healthcare (USM). The outlook is ’Stable’.

Rationale for reaffirmation

The rating reaffirmation takes into account the moderate financial risk profile, adequate liquidity position and presence of experienced team of professionals at USM. The profitability margins, though moderated, continue to remain at comfortable levels. However, the rating is constrained by the stagnant revenue, limited scope for expansion and working capital intensive operations of the firm.


About the Company

USM Healthcare (USM) is a partnership firm established in February 2015. The firm is provider of health care services, running a super specialty hospital with 62 beds in Bhopal under the name of 'Siddhanta Red Cross Super- Specialty Hospital' since 2015. The hospital offers clinical services, laboratory services, diagnostic services and support services like physiotherapy facilities and ambulance services. The operations of the hospital are managed by Dr. Subodh Varshney, Partner.

Key Rating Drivers

Strengths

­Long track record of operations supported by experienced team of professionals:
The hospital specializes in gastro, cardiology and urology supported by team of professional doctors and medical team. The managing partner, Dr. Subodh Varshney has also been a part of Bhopal memorial and has an experience of over 20 years. The promoters' business experience and experienced team of doctors has strengthened the business profile of the hospital and as a result the average occupancy rate of hospital stands at 90 - 95 percent.


Moderate Financial Risk Profile

The financial risk profile of the firm is moderate indicated by low networth, moderate gearing and comfortable debt protection indicators. The networth stood at Rs. 9.60 Cr. as on March 31, 2024 as against Rs. 8.45 Cr. as on March 31, 2023. Further, the gearing reduced to 1.27 times as on March 31, 2024 as against 1.44 times as on March 31, 2023 due to the scheduled repayment of debt. The Debt-EBITDA levels stood increased at 2.15 times as on March 31, 2024 as against 1.81 times as on March 31, 2023 on account of decline in the absolute levels of operating profits.
Moreover, the interest coverage ratio & debt service coverage ratio stood comfortable at 5.83 times and 3.13 times for FY24 respectively as against 6.90 times and 4.20 times for FY23.
Acuite believes that financial risk profile of the firm is expected to remain moderate in absence of any major debt funded capex.

Weaknesses
Stagnant revenue and declining profitability margins
The revenue of the hospital remained modest at Rs. 43.11 Cr. in FY24 as against Rs. 42.97 Cr. in FY23. Majority of the revenue of the firm is generated through providing services to government employees. The EBITDA margin of the firm declined but remained comfortable at 12.83 percent in FY24 from 15.36 percent in FY23, majorly on account of increase in consumables cost. The firm has generated a revenue of Rs. 29.17 Cr. till December 17, 2024, with EBITDA margin of 10.91 percent.
In absence of any expansion plans for capacity addition, the revenue of the firm is expected to remain on similar levels in the medium term.

Intensive working capital operations
The working capital operations of the firm is highly intensive with gross current asset (GCA) of 194 days as on March 31, 2024 as against 169 days on March 31, 2023 which are mainly attributable to high debtor days of 132 days as on March 31, 2024 as against 135 days as on March 31, 2023. The firm mainly caters to various government departments and companies, where the receipt time varies from 3 months to 1 year. Because of this, the firm is highly reliant on their bank limits to fulfil their working capital requirements. The inventory days stood at 11 days on March 31, 2024 as against 13 days on March 31, 2023. The average bank limit utilisation stood at 97.88 percent for seven months ended December 2024.

Instances of capital withdrawal
The firm is susceptible to the inherent risk of capital withdrawal given its constitution. There have been multiple instances of withdrawals by way of drawings from the firm. The partners have withdrawn a sum of Rs. 3.68 Cr. in FY24 and Rs. 5.87 Cr. in FY23. Any further significant withdrawal of the partner’s capital may have a negative bearing on the financial risk profile of the firm.

Liquidity Position
Adequate

The firm generated adequate Net Cash Accruals (NCAs) of Rs. 4.69 Cr. in FY24 as against repayment of Rs. 0.84 Cr. for the same period. Going forward, the NCAs are expected to be in the range of Rs. 4.0-4.5 Cr. for FY25 and FY26 with repayment obligations in the range of Rs. 0.50-0.12 Cr. for the same period. Further, the firm had an unencumbered cash and bank balance of Rs. 3.01 Cr. as on March 31, 2024. The current ratio stood at 1.21 times as on March 31, 2024.
